Lemming Cops is more sister trope than subtrope to HPDA. HPDA is cops that are bad drivers, while lemmings are cops that don't care about anyone's safety while chasing someone. They often overlap, but can occur separately as well. Particularly in video games, the lemmings often drive very well (or as good as any AI drivers in the game do) and require serious effort on the player's part to make them crash. Their behavior caused by Spiteful A.I., not bad driving.
